A little about me...
I live in Frome with my partner, daughter, dog and our two chickens. I am also an artist and work between craniosacral therapy and my studio. Lucky me! I use my art practice to explore the landscapes and ecosystems that I am a part of. You can see more about it at www.sophiemason.co.
I became passionate about craniosacral therapy in my twenties after spending years trying to manage severe chronic fatigue, something I have had since I was fourteen. I have found that craniosacral therapy has been the most potent and nourishing way for me to manage a chronic health problem and because of it I am able to live a full life.
Following on from this I regularly took my daughter to see a craniosacral therapist after she was born and at various other times in her life. Seeing how gentle and effective it was for her, and for some of the other babies and children in my life, I was drawn to the training myself.
I am repeatedly moved by the power of touch and stillness and what I have seen happen during craniosacral therapy sessions.
